Students sent in competition pieces back in October under the direction of teachers Kim Taylor and Julia Dahlgren for the 2021 Academic Rodeo and were officially awarded on Wednesday, Feb. 24th.

Taylor sponsored the Art, Fashion Show, and Science Illustration categories in Academic Rodeo for her Floral Design students. Phuong Nguyen won 1st place for 9th grade Art category. Marisol Velasco won 2nd place for 9th grade Art category. Emily Perez won Honorable Mention for 10th grade Art category. Marisol Velasco won Honorable Mention for 10th grade Art category. Jacqueline Conteras won 2nd place for the High School medalist in Science Illustration category. Madelyn Shelton won 3rd place for the High School “Construction, Casual” Fashion Show category.

Dahlgren sponsored Writing for the 3rd year in a row. William Bagwell won 3rd Place for his writing piece.

“I was grateful to have the opportunity to still have a way to take my photo with my medal during this pandemic,” Bagwell said. “I am proud of my writing abilities, all thanks to Mrs. Dahlgren.”

In addition, Nguyen won the “Overall Artist Award” and Taylor won “Outstanding Educator of the Year” for the East Texas Fair and Academic Rodeo contest.

“I honestly had no I idea I was getting this award.”, Taylor said “I have been working with contests with the East Texas State Fair for 24 years and they have allowed me to show case so many amazing young talents… it is an awesome outlet for young talent. I am always wanting to show off our youth’s skills in art. I feel blessed to get to do what I love for so many years. I work with a very supportive and warm team of people and leaders and so many of them inspire me as a teacher.”
